Former Wimbledon champion Marion Bartoli is suffering from a virus that forced her withdrawal from an invitational event at the grand slam tournament in London and has her fearing for her life. Bartoli, who has lost 20 kg since picking up the virus early this year, said on Thursday she could stomach only organic salad and peeled cucumbers.

Novak Djokovic joined the tennis greats on Sunday when he downed British second seed Andy Murray 3-6 6-1 6-2 6-4 to claim his maiden French Open title and hold all four grand slams at the same time. The world number one recovered from a nervous start to impose his pace on Court Philippe Chatrier and clinch his 12th grand slam crown after three previous failures in a Roland Garros final. Djokovic is only the third man after Don Budge and Rod Laver to hold the four majors at the same time, and the eighth man to triumph at Wimbledon and the French, U.S. and Australian Opens.
